Understanding Why Chimney Maintenance is Essential in Arizona's Climate
Although Arizona is known for dry heat, its broad temperature fluctuations plus dust and monsoon moisture can hasten chimney deterioration and generate safety hazards if you neglect maintenance. You face UV degradation that damages crowns, degrades sealants, and weakens chase covers. Desert creosote from wood combustion blends with fine dust, producing abrasive, hygroscopic deposits that attract monsoon humidity, promoting corrosion and flue liner damage. Temperature fluctuations between day and night stresses masonry joints and metal components, increasing leak potential and draft problems.
Adhere to NFPA 211: arrange annual inspections and clean as needed to keep flue surfaces within safe clearances and preserve proper draft. Verify the condition of caps, storm collars, and flashing to prevent wind-driven rain and embers. Maintain spark arrestors and damper function to reduce ignition risk and optimize combustion efficiency.

Finding Qualified, Insured, and Trusted Technicians
Before scheduling any service, make sure to confirm the contractor's active Arizona Registrar of Contractors license and investigate any disciplinary actions. Ask for evidence of up-to-date general liability and workers' compensation insurance, and obtain certificates listing you as the certificate holder. These precautions safeguard you from code violations, damages, and liability exposure.
Check State Licensing Status
What makes licensing crucial? It safeguards you from questionable operations and confirms technicians meet Arizona's trade standards. Prior to booking work, conduct state verification through the Arizona Registrar of Contractors (ROC). Utilize the ROC's licensing lookup to confirm the company's active status, classification including residential or commercial, and scope that encompasses chimney sweep, masonry repair, or lining work. Check the issue and expiration dates, disciplinary actions, and reported issues. Make sure the license number on the estimate matches the ROC record and business name.
Determine who will be present at the premises and verify that all parties involved - primary provider or secondary contractor - possesses the necessary certifications. Request written verification of licensing details in your service agreement. Should discrepancies arise, stop the process. Select a provider that meets compliance checks with no exceptions.
Verify Insurance Coverage
Licensing validates expertise, while insurance protects your assets and shifts liability from your shoulders. Prior to engaging services, request written insurance documentation directly from the insurance provider, not just from the contractor. Be sure to confirm current liability insurance and workers' comp policies that covers chimney cleaning and masonry operations.
Obtain certificates showing you as the certificate holder and check effective dates, coverage region (Arizona), and coverage limits. For residential work, seek at least $1,000,000 per occurrence and $2,000,000 aggregate general liability. Verify workers' comp protects all field technicians, as well as subcontractors.
Check for important exclusions including hot work, roofing, height, and pollution that could invalidate protection. Make sure to obtain proper additional insured status and primary, noncontributory language on the job. Maintain copies with your project documentation. If coverage verification isn't possible, postpone work until confirmed.
Key Indicators Your Chimney or Dryer Vent Needs Urgent Attention
Although your system may have seemed okay during the previous season, particular red flags show you should halt usage and arrange for an expert evaluation right away. Look out for intense, pungent scents or visible, tar-like creosote buildup inside the firebox or on the cap. A smoky room, weak draft, or dark stains at the hearth could point to a flue blockage or damaged liner. Pay attention to chirping or scraping that suggests animal intrusion. Outside, check for cracked crowns, spalled bricks, or missing caps.
Regarding dryer operation, warning signs like extremely warm garments, prolonged drying times, or burning aromas signal unsafe lint collection and blocked air circulation. Should the external vent door fail to open completely or display weak airflow, immediately stop using the dryer. Evidence of burn marks, damaged flex ducts, or blown thermal fuses needs immediate professional attention.

Essential Tips for Extending Your Chimney's Life Between Service Calls
You can extend chimney longevity by establishing a regular cleaning schedule that adheres to NFPA 211 guidelines and corresponds to your burn frequency and fuel type. Protect against moisture by keeping a UL-listed chimney cap, intact crown, and properly flashed and secured joints. After severe weather or dust storms, check for buildup, rust, or damaged hardware and address issues immediately to prevent accelerated damage.
Regular Cleaning Routines
Establish a regular chimney maintenance program that prevents creosote deposits and safeguards brickwork between once-a-year NFPA-compliant assessments. Utilize a periodic checklist to plan maintenance: inspect the fire chamber, damper, smoke chamber, and accessible flue components; verify clearances to combustibles; and verify spark arrestor screens remain unobstructed. Stick to burning properly aged hardwood and keep flue temperatures with controlled, hotter fires to reduce condensable vapors.
For maintaining chimney cleanliness between professional cleanings, employ a correctly fitted chimney cleaning brush with rod extensions; sweep from the top if certified and safety-equipped, or from the fireplace with guarded tools. Use an N95 or better respirator, safety goggles, and protective hand gear. Vacuum with a HEPA-rated ash vacuum only after ashes settle 72 hours. Document findings and schedule service if deposits measure more than 1/8 inch.
Moisture Protection and Cap Care
Following the creation of a thorough cleaning routine that maintains creosote deposits in check, shield the chimney chimney repair in Arizona system from moisture infiltration-the main source of masonry deterioration and metal corrosion. Mount a UL-listed chimney cap with a spark screen and bird guard to block water, refuse, and animals while ensuring proper draft. Check cap flashing in areas the chimney meets the roof; address loose sections, raised margins, or deteriorated caulk to prevent capillary seepage. Service counterflashing embedded in mortar joints and guarantee step flashing aligns correctly.
Apply vapor-permeable siloxane-based moisture barriers to exterior masonry; steer clear of moisture-sealing films. Check the crown is pitched and crack-free; recoat with a elastic, high-temperature crown coating. Ensure the flue tiles are properly sealed and the top cover (on prefabs) is sloped with folded edges and weatherproof fasteners. Reinspect after monsoon events.

Do Arizona Cities Have Code Requirements for Chimney Caps or Spark Arrestors?
Indeed - most Arizona cities follow the International Residential/Building Codes, which mandate chimney caps with spark arrestor screens for ember protection on solid-fuel appliances. Remember the old adage, "An ounce of prevention is worth a pound of cure." You'll typically need a weather-resistant cap with 3/8 to 1/2 inch mesh, firmly mounted, and clearances per manufacturer and building codes. Verify your municipality's requirements (e.g., Phoenix, Tucson) and HOA rules, then record conformity during inspections.
What Are the Best Eco-Friendly, Low-Smoke Firewood Choices for Desert Areas?
In desert environments, it's advisable to use eco-friendly, low-smoke firewood. Properly seasoned firewood with less than 20% moisture helps reduce particulate matter and creosote accumulation. Consider alternatives to mesquite such as sustainably harvested pecan, citrus, or alder wood, which burn efficiently with minimal soot. Never burn green wood or construction waste materials. Maintain your wood storage above ground level with good ventilation. Adhere to EPA wood-burning recommendations and observe local burning advisories. Check wood moisture content with a meter and ensure sufficient combustion airflow.

Are Chimney Height and Appearance Regulated by Arizona HOAs
Correct. Various Arizona HOAs oversee the appearance and height of exterior chimneys. It's necessary to examine HOA rules, CC&Rs, and architectural review requirements for acceptable construction materials, caps, finishes, and height restrictions. Make certain compliance with local building codes, roof clearance requirements (e.g., 3-2-10 rule), and setback requirements that may impact chimney positioning and elevation. Provide approved drawings, obtain permits, and arrange for inspections. Get written HOA approval prior to building to eliminate the risk of penalties, work stoppages, or forced alterations.
Can Wildfire Embers Endanger Chimneys Located Near the Urban-Wildland Interface?
It's important to note that wildfire embers threaten chimneys near the urban-wildland interface. Importantly, the same winds that drive ember intrusion can push and distribute sparks in ventilation components, leading to potential fires. You should install a corrosion-resistant spark arrestor with 3/8-inch mesh, maintain 2,000°F-rated chimney liners, and seal gaps per NFPA 211. Maintain clean roofs and gutters, create 5-10 feet of noncombustible clearance, and schedule annual inspections to verify cap integrity and clearances.
